Capt. Taylor Puksta, outgoing commander of the 136th Cyber Security Company, passes the guidon to Col. Woody Groton, commander of the 54th Troop Command, during the change of command ceremony at the Edward Cross Training Complex in Pembroke, N.H., on Jan. 8. The passing of the guidon signifies the relinquishing of duties and gratitude for the opportunity to care for and lead the unit. (Photo by Sgt. Sean Ferry, 114th Public Affairs Detachment)
